Laws and Regulations
The Commonwealth of Dominica International Maritime Act of 2000 (IMA 2000) established the high standards to which our Flag of Responsibility holds itself. Drafted with the help of both seasoned regulatory leaders and private-sector industry professionals, the Act and the Regulations that support it accomplish the dual objectives of preserving safety and promoting cost-effectiveness. IMA 2000 gives shipowners the tools they need to successfully operate their vessels and manage their crews.

Mortgage Recordation - Mortgages are recognized by the international banking community. IMA 2000's mortgage tacking provision simplifies the mortgage recordation process. Expeditious and accurate mortgage service is available 24 hours a day, seven days a week to ensure uninterrupted operations.

Registration and Documentation - IMA 2000 was designed to improve on the standard licensing and certification process. All registration forms and guidelines are available for download from our website. Vessel Ownership - A company formed under another jurisdiction may register as a Foreign Maritime Entity in Dominica for the purpose of registering its vessels under the Dominica flag. Alternatively, a company may incorporate in Dominica as an International Business Corporation. Vessels may also be owned by a Dominica domestic corporation, citizen, or national. All registered vessels have as their "home port" either Roseau or Portsmouth.

Vessel Eligibility and Survey Requirements - With an emphasis on company ISM, port State Control and operational performance records, we look to class society inspections as an efficient alternative to standard annual flag state inspections. Our class societies include: American Bureau of Shipping, Det Norske Veritas, Lloyds' Register of Shipping, Germanischer Lloyd, Nippon Kaiji Kyokai, Polish Registry of Shipping, Korean Registry of Shipping and Bureau Veritas. We work closely with the societies to ensure good feedback and oversight.
